Most importantly, the Yankees are 1/2 games back of Boston and 3 games back of the wild card White Sux. Yanks pitching is starting to do pretty well especially when most of the AL is pretty awful. It's always a decided advantage when you have a great closer like Mo. He's the best!

Mariners in town, I was hoping for another sweep but then I remembered Sidney Ponson is pitching Tuesday. That's an automatic blood bath! My prediction is that the Yanks will get someone else to replace him after his 2-3 atrocious starts. I hope I'm wrong.

Bobby Abreu is all the talk in the papers. Not really a big fan of that. Not a great defensive player, he's lost his power, and is considered a clubhouse malcontent potentially ruining the great chemsity the Yanks got this year.
